TYLER, Texas — Employees at Trane are picketing this week in Tyler to demand better wages as the cost of living increases.

They are also seeking personal time off and sick time without having to provide documentation of a doctor visit. The workers said they want Trane to understand the hard work their employees put into the product.

In a statement from Trane, the company said its team is committed to working through the negotiations process with union representatives to reach a “fair and mutually beneficial contract agreement.”

The current union contract is scheduled to expire May 18 at midnight.
